Reaction mechanisms of Trp120.fwdarw.Phe and wild-type glucoamylases from Aspergillus niger. Interactions with maltooligodextrins and acarbose

Abstract: Interactions of wild-type and Trp120-->Phe glucoamylase with maltooligodextrin (Gx) substrates and the tight-binding inhibitor acarbose (A) were investigated here using stopped-flow fluorescence spectroscopy and steady-state kinetic measurements. All wild-type and Trp120-->Phe glucoamylase reactions followed the three-step model E + Gx(or A) (k1) <==> (k-1) EGx (or A) (k2) <==> (k-2) E*Gx(or A) (k3) --> E + P or E-A, previously shown to account for the glucoamylase-maltose system [Olsen, K., Svensson, B., & Ch… Show more
